In 1606, Marion Gray entered the world in Prestonpans, East Lothian, Scotland, born to Robert Gray And Kathareine Archbald. Marion Gray married Archibald Archebald Bruce, and had children including Alexander Bruce, Archibald Bruce, Elizabeth Bruce, Helene Bruce, Johne Bruce, Margaret Bruce, Thomas Bruce, William Bruce. Marion Gray passed away in 1640 in Scotland.
